Jupiter (JUP): A DeFi Powerhouse as a GmeStop (GME) Alternative

Next on the list of GmeStop alternatives is Jupiter (JUP), a Solana-based token focused on decentralized finance through its role as a liquidity aggregator. Trading at $0.5509 with a 3.21% daily increase as of May 2025 (CoinMarketCap), JUP offers a more utility-driven angle compared to GME’s narrative focus. I’ve explored Jupiter’s platform myself, and its ability to optimize swaps across Solana DEXs is a game-changer for anyone active in DeFi. It’s not just a token—it’s a tool, and that practical edge makes it a compelling alternative for investors who like GME’s Solana connection but want less speculative exposure.

Why consider JUP over GmeStop (GME) Coin? While GME offers access to web3 experiences, Jupiter tackles a core need in the Solana ecosystem—efficient trading. Its recent price uptick reflects growing DeFi adoption on Solana, especially as total value locked in Solana protocols climbs past $5 billion this year (DefiLlama stats).
